What is Perl?

Perl stands out as a remarkably adaptable and feature-packed programming language that has been advancing for over thirty years. It functions effortlessly across more than 100 platforms, from handheld devices to large-scale mainframes, making it an ideal option for both rapid prototyping and larger development projects. The name "Perl" actually refers to a group of languages, with "Raku," which was once known as "Perl 6," being a unique variant that has its own dedicated development team. Although Raku has emerged, it does not significantly impact the continued progression of the original Perl language. Perl comes with powerful tools tailored for text manipulation, making it especially effective for processing HTML, XML, and a variety of both markup and natural languages. Furthermore, Perl can handle encrypted web data, facilitating e-commerce transactions and underscoring its dependability and broad applicability in contemporary programming tasks. What is ABS 100?

ABS provides a highly efficient and economical Billing and CDR Processing System designed to manage the rating of various CDRs, including those from Departmental, Agent/Reseller, Carrier, Wholesale, and Retail sources, while also offering Network and Usage Threshold Alerts and detailed reports on Carrier performance and Profit/Loss analysis. The ABS 100 leverages an array of technologies such as Linux, PostgreSQL, C/C++, Shell Scripts, GTK+, Gnome, Glade, Pro-C, X-Windows, and Perl. Primarily intended for use by the organization’s internal teams, this system automates a significant portion of its functions and services once configured properly. Its capabilities are especially beneficial for scrutinizing rates across different carriers, facilitating effective comparisons. Furthermore, the system is capable of integrating real traffic data into its reports, which assists users in making well-informed decisions regarding the optimal carrier mix to enhance their financial outcomes.
